На моем Mac я создал среду разработки с докером, с контейнером с php, phalcon и xdebug
По какой-то причине сеансы xdebug всегда запускаются, даже без установленного значения cookie. Что не должно быть, так как этот параметр:
https://xdebug.org/docs/all_settings#remote_autostart
Отключено (равно 0)
Настройка установлена правильно, и я подтвердил, что файл cookie не установлен.
Я хочу, чтобы настройки работали правильно, потому что это сильно влияет на производительность.
Настройки:
xdebug.auto_trace Off
xdebug.cli_color 0
xdebug.collect_assignments Off
xdebug.collect_includes On
xdebug.collect_params 0
xdebug.collect_return Off
xdebug.collect_vars Off
xdebug.coverage_enable On
xdebug.default_enable On
xdebug.dump.COOKIE no value
xdebug.dump.ENV no value
xdebug.dump.FILES no value
xdebug.dump.GET no value
xdebug.dump.POST no value
xdebug.dump.REQUEST no value
xdebug.dump.SERVER no value
xdebug.dump.SESSION no value
xdebug.dump_globals On
xdebug.dump_once On
xdebug.dump_undefined Off
xdebug.extended_info On
xdebug.file_link_format no value
xdebug.filename_format no value
xdebug.force_display_errors Off
xdebug.force_error_reporting 0
xdebug.gc_stats_enable Off
xdebug.gc_stats_output_dir /tmp
xdebug.gc_stats_output_name gcstats.%p
xdebug.halt_level 0
xdebug.idekey no value
xdebug.max_nesting_level 256
xdebug.max_stack_frames -1
xdebug.overload_var_dump 2
xdebug.profiler_aggregate Off
xdebug.profiler_append Off
xdebug.profiler_enable Off
xdebug.profiler_enable_trigger Off
xdebug.profiler_enable_trigger_value no value
xdebug.profiler_output_dir /tmp
xdebug.profiler_output_name cachegrind.out.%p
xdebug.remote_addr_header no value
xdebug.remote_autostart Off
xdebug.remote_connect_back Off
xdebug.remote_cookie_expire_time 3600
xdebug.remote_enable On
xdebug.remote_handler dbgp
xdebug.remote_host 192.168.1.10
xdebug.remote_log no value
xdebug.remote_mode req
xdebug.remote_port 9000
xdebug.remote_timeout 200
xdebug.scream Off
xdebug.show_error_trace Off
xdebug.show_exception_trace Off
xdebug.show_local_vars Off
xdebug.show_mem_delta Off
xdebug.trace_enable_trigger Off
xdebug.trace_enable_trigger_value no value
xdebug.trace_format 0
xdebug.trace_options 0
xdebug.trace_output_dir /tmp
xdebug.trace_output_name trace.%c
xdebug.var_display_max_children 128
xdebug.var_display_max_data 512
xdebug.var_display_max_depth 3